Speech Dispatcher is a device independent layer for speech synthesis
that provides a common easy to use interface for both client
applications (programs that want to speak) and for software
synthesizers (programs actually able to convert text to speech). To
use Speech Dispatcher, you will also need a Software synthesizer, such
as espeak, flite (available on Slackbuilds.org), or festival (not
available on Slackbuilds.org).

festival-freebsoft-utils is an optional dependency.

This requires: dotconf, python3, pyxdg
